Discussion and Action Items 18-0087 Out of state travel request-PD-Force Science Institute-May 8-9, 2018 Nick Reimer approached the table to explain the out of state travel request for Force Science Institute Realistic De-escalation Training. Upon return of the two officers, this training will be shared with the department to reduce the need to use force including dealing with subjects with mental health issues. Reimer stated there is no training in Wisconsin for this. The cost of the training will be $1,475. Jim Muenzenmeyer approached the table to explain that a Maintenance Engineer will be leaving on June 8, 2018. He is asking for a two month overlap for training of a current employee due to the very detailed pool opening and closing process. The funding for the overlap is available within the budget. Jessie Lillibridge explained the current process for the approval for changes in a job description which is approval through oversight committee, then Personnel Committee, then to Council for approval. Moved by Gabriel, seconded by Czekala, to direct the City Attorney to draft a resolution that job descriptions with minor changes do not need to go to Council with the exception of jobs descriptions that are going to cause a job to be repriced in our comp plan, new jobs, or significant changes.
